Wayfair Stock Performance
Wayfair stock opened at $93.37 on Wednesday. Wayfair Inc. has a 52-week low of $53.07 and a 52-week high of $119.98. The firm has a 50 day moving average price of $75.49 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$84.22. The firm has a market cap of $12.32 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of -39.90, a PEG ratio of 4.90 and a beta of 2.96.
Wayfair (NYSE:W –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, April 30th. The company reported $0.26 EPS for the quarter, meeting anal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.26. Wayfair had a negative net margin of 2.41% and a negative return on equity of 2.20%. The company had revenue of $2.93 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.89 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$0.10 EPS. The company’s quarterly revenue was up 7.4% on a year-over-year basis.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Wayfair Inc. will post 0.63 EPS for the current fiscal year.
Wayfair Profile
Wayfair Inc (NYSE: W) is an e-commerce company focused on home furnishings and décor. Through its platform, Wayfair offers a broad assortment of furniture, lighting, home textiles, kitchenware and decorative accessories. The company’s portfolio includes flagship sites such as Wayfair.com, as well as specialty retail brands like Joss & Main, AllModern, Birch Lane and Perigold, each catering to distinct design styles and price points.
Founded in 2002 by Niraj Shah and Steve Conine under the name CSN Stores, the business rebranded as Wayfair in 2011 and went public in 2014.
